Getting into the property market can be tough for first home buyers, but there are ways that it can be done.
First home buyers are eager to buy, but they face challenges such as tight listing numbers and construction costs, so more reasonably priced established housing is becoming a popular option.

The Post has tracked down where and what type of property first home buyers can potentially snap up in and around Batemans Bay at $650,000 or less.
This price-point maximises the NSW government's full stamp duty exemption for first home buyers, for properties valued under $800,000.
